    I don't think Radio 2 can be labelled an Old Persons Station, its changed a hell of a lot in the last 10 years to the point it has more listeners than Radio 1. The whole BBC radio network is suffering an identity crisis - Radio 1 are going for ever younger listeners, likewise Radio 2 are aiming for 25 - 40, the rest, well, theres always Radio 3 or Radio 4. Its a bit odd that Bwand is on R2 in the first place, his humour appeals to younger people Keith has talked about - 29 ish and under. He should have been on Radio 1.

    I'd say that if there had been tighter editorial controls at Radio 2, none of this would have happened. The production team behind that show were as guilty as Bwand and Woss, and while Lesley Douglas (R2 Controller) has done many good things at Radio 2, she quite rightly took some of the blame and resigned.
